No Plans For Cyberpunk 2077 To Support VR

Finally having blown the lid off their new IP, CD Projekt Red’s Cyberpunk 2077 shows us a gripping realization of a cyberpunk world from a studio we have full confidence in being able to pull off the change in perspective from their previous projects. It was revealed that the game will be an RPG still, but takes place in first person view. If you had hopes that meant you would be able to wipe the dust off of those VR headsets for a Resident Evil 7 style dive into their world, the studio has some bad news for you.

A Reddit user known as vvit0 asked the game’s official Facebook page about any plans for VR support. Unfortunately, the answer from the page was fairly definitive – VR not found. Guess the team has little interest in the technology, at least for the moment. 

In other related news, studio CEO Marcin Iwinski was speaking to Kotaku and revealed some interesting details about development, including that they tried to get Cyberpunk 2077 off the ground during development of The Witcher 3, but backed off to make that game the best it could be. The larger pre-production period has allowed the team to have a running start at their new IP. We have no idea when Cyberpunk 2077 will launch, but it is said to be coming to PC, PS4 and Xbox One.
